ITmedia Inc., together with its subsidiaries, engages in the internet media business in Japan. It operates through B to B Media Business and B to C Media Business segments. The company offers lead/prospective customer generation services comprising pipeline dashboards, ABM reports and alerts, and trade show promotions; advertorial article; email magazine advertisement; banner ads; B2B research; webcast; registration drive for in-house webinars; and sponsorship opportunities for events. It serves the IT industry, business, and consumer markets, as well as the electronics, mechanics, and manufacturing industries. The company was formerly known as Softbank ITmedia, Inc. and changed its name to ITmedia Inc. in March 2005. ITmedia Inc. was incorporated in 1999 and is headquartered in Chiyoda, Japan. ITmedia Inc. is a subsidiary of SB Media Holdings Corp.

ITM (Aititi ITmedia) announced a dividend of ยฅ100 per share for FY2026 (ended March 31, 2026), totaling ยฅ1,966 million, maintaining the prior year level but signaling a significant cut ahead. For FY2027, the company forecasts a dividend of only ยฅ50 per share, representing a 50% reduction from current levels. The current payout ratio of 163% is unsustainable; management plans to normalize toward a 70%+ dividend payout policy while prioritizing strategic investment.
The company's board of directors resolved on January 29, 2026 to acquire all shares of Majisemi Inc. (the surviving company after its merger with Open Source Katsuyou Kenkyusho Inc.) effective April 1, 2026, making it a wholly-owned subsidiary. The acquisition is valued at approximately 2,300 million yen, with total transaction costs of approximately 2,336 million yen including advisory fees. This acquisition is part of the company's mid-term growth strategy targeting EPS exceeding 140 yen by fiscal year 2029 through both organic growth and active M&A.
